How to say “Diploma” in Korean

졸업장

Joreopjang

IntermediateEducation

Usage & Context

A diploma (졸업장) represents years of hard work and academic achievement in Korea. Korean employers frequently request educational credentials including the 졸업장 when screening job applicants. The prestige of the institution issuing the diploma matters greatly in Korea's credential-conscious hiring culture, where top university graduates are preferred for competitive positions.

Example Sentence

졸업장을 받을 때 정말 뿌듯했어요.

I was really proud when I received my diploma.
